Steps Involved in Vinyl Window Installation
When working with a vinyl window installer, it helps to understand the process included. Here’s a simplified breakdown of the installation actions:
- Initial Consultation: The installer evaluates your present windows and discusses your requirements and preferences.
- Measurement: Precise measurements are taken to guarantee an ideal suitable for the brand-new windows.
- Removal of Old Windows: The existing windows are thoroughly gotten rid of, making certain not to damage the surrounding structure.
- Preparation of Opening: The installation area is cleaned and prepared, including sealing any spaces to boost insulation.
- Installation of New Vinyl Windows: The brand-new windows are suited the ready openings. The installer will ensure the windows are level and firmly secured.
- Sealing and Insulation: High-quality materials are utilized to seal the windows, preventing air and water leakages.
- Finishing Touches: Finally, any trim work is finished, and the location is cleaned up.

Often Asked Questions (FAQ)
1. The length of time does vinyl window installation take?
The installation of vinyl windows normally takes one to two days, depending on the number of windows being replaced and the intricacy of the installation.
2. Can I install vinyl windows in winter season?
Yes, vinyl windows can be installed in winter. Professional installers typically have methods to make sure proper sealing and insulation, no matter the season.
3. What is the life expectancy of vinyl windows?
Vinyl windows are designed to last a long period of time, typically in between 20 to 40 years, depending upon material quality and maintenance.
4. Is replacing windows a good financial investment?
Yes, changing windows can significantly enhance your home’s energy performance and possibly increase its resale value.
5. How do I keep vinyl windows?
Maintenance is reasonably easy: clean them with soap and water, check weather condition removing annual, and make sure drain holes are clear.
